Which of the following should be used when massaging the client's scalp during a scalp massage?

When performing a scalp massage, the use of fingertips is essential due to their sensitivity and precision. Fingertips allow for a gentle yet effective pressure that can stimulate the scalp effectively, promoting circulation and relaxation. This technique can help relieve tension, enhance the client's overall experience, and contribute to the health of the hair and scalp.

Using palms may not provide the same level of focused stimulation on the scalp, as the surface area is larger and less precise in applying pressure to specific points. While knuckles can offer a different kind of pressure, they are not suited for the delicate nature of a scalp massage. Forearms are generally too large and lack the finer control needed to work on the sensitive scalp area effectively.

Thus, the fingertips are the optimal choice for a relaxing and beneficial scalp massage, facilitating effective techniques that can enhance the client's overall salon experience.
